MYKELTI Brown has thrown a gender reveal party during the latest episode of Sister Wives, with some key family members not in attendance.

Mykelti, the 27-year-old daughter of Christine Brown, 51, and her ex Kody Brown, 54, was seen throwing a virtual gathering to reveal the gender of her unborn twins.

The Sister Wives star currently shares three children with her husband Tony Padron: Avalon, two, and twins Archer and Ace, now 11 months.

The gender reveal party was for the twins, which showed Mykelti and Tony pulling two hand-held cannons that fired blue dust into the air, revealing that they were expecting two boys.

The call showed most of the family members tuning in, including Kody’s former wives Christine and Janelle, as well as their children.

Even Kody and his last standing wife, Robyn Brown, tuned in for the party – despite friction between him and his ex-wives, along with some of his children.

However, two key family members, Meri and Leon, as well as Robyn’s children, were not present for the Zoom call.

Meri was notably out of town during the time of the call, however, could have possibly signed on from where she was staying.

Despite fans wondering where some family members were, many were shocked to see Kody reuniting with his family amid the major tension with Christine – who hid off-screen.

Christine recently remarried David Woolley, 59, after ending her relationship with her ex-husband in 2021.

During the call, the mom of five popped in and out of the frame, seemingly busying herself with other things or trying to hide to avoid an awkward encounter.

Janelle weighed in during her confessional, saying: “I think it’s great that Robyn and Kody are on this call. They are a couple. I don’t have a problem with seeing them as a couple, them participating in family stuff as a couple. It’s just what it is.”

Mykelti also shared her perspective, saying: “I was really happy that even though there’s like strife and struggle they were still like, ‘Well this is still a family. We can still try to be a family.’ Which is ultimately always what I’ve wanted.”

Kody gushed in a confessional: “I’m just as excited as I would be if they were a pair of girls.”

He then discussed the video chat, admitting that it wasn’t easy for him.”This whole video chat was very bittersweet.
